Dkaf91 Just if someone ask again, the EVGA factory backplate is fully compatible with the EKWB FTW waterblock. EK just simply lie to sell their backplates. I put my backplate on the WB yesterday without any problem. All works perfectly fine.
There is one screw hole that isnt perfect from what I understand. Aside from mounting I say the EVGA model isn't compatible, only because the EK unit is superior. The EVGA unit is pretty, thin and nearly useless without the pad modification. The EK unit is thick, robust and is an active part of the cooling solution from day one.
